The bottom number of a time signature can only be certain note values. It always refers to a real type of note — quarter, eighth, and so on — so understanding what that number actually represents is the key to decoding any unusual time signature you come across.
You can move seamlessly between tunes that share a bottom number. If the bottom number matches, you can transition directly from a 4/4 tune into another 4/4 tune, or from a 6/8 tune into another 6/8 tune, even if the top number and the tune's overall feel are completely different.
Composers sometimes write in unusual meters purely as a creative challenge. Not every unusual time signature reflects some deep musical necessity — some, like a tune deliberately built around 1/4 or 10/8, exist because a composer set out to see if they could pull off a genuine mathematical and musical puzzle.
